Founder and first superintendent

The founder and first superintendent of the Hospices de Beaune from 1452, Nicolas Rolin set almost all the administrative tasks. It was he who decided in particular on the conditions of engagement of the priests, the rules of work and reception, and the amount of the annual income of the hospital. This organization was codified by the proclamation of a charter dated August 31, 1459. The function of superintendent being hereditary on the line of Nicolas Rolin, his son Jean Rolin succeeded him in 1462, then his wife Guigone de Salins in 1469.
